Pollen count in Silvolde

Pollen allergies occur when the body overreacts to pollen from trees, grasses, and weeds. Pollen is released into the air, causing allergic reactions.

 

In Silvolde, Netherlands, pollen seasons vary by type. Tree pollen appears from March to May, with birch and oak being the main culprits.

Grass pollen emerges from May to July, causing allergy symptoms. Weed pollen appears from July to September, with ragweed being the primary offender.

During pollen seasons, people with allergies may experience itchy eyes, runny noses, and sneezing. Staying indoors and using air purifiers can help alleviate symptoms.
